The suggestion that the less massive star will reach the Main Sequence stage earlier than the massive star due to the effect of neutrino emission according to the photon-neutrino coupling theory is supported by the observed behaviour of H-R diagram of irregular nebular variables. After reaching the Main Sequence stage the star should pulsate with a period due to the effect of neutrino emission which may be a possible explanation of other properties of irregular nebular variables.
